A content strategist's duties
While the job duties of a Content Strategist can vary from one company or another, they all have the same goal: To deliver the right message to customers and reach business goals. Content strategists are often employed by agencies and work with different clients. Each company's goals and needs are considered when working with content strategists. First, brand discovery is essential in reaching customer goals. The content strategist must be knowledgeable about the company, its products and services. They also need to research and analyze other competitors.
A content strategist is responsible for developing and executing a content marketing strategy, which attracts, engages, and sticks with your target audience. This involves conducting research on your target audience to identify how you can engage and retain that audience, creating content, editing it, and publishing it through various digital channels. Content strategists need to be aware of all the distribution channels the content is distributed through. This includes social media, company websites, and other digital platforms.
Salary potential for a content strategist
Content strategists are responsible in developing a strategy to promote a website or other online marketing endeavor. These professionals will help you determine the best way to use content to reach your business goals. They will also oversee the creation and maintenance of deliverables, as well as perform gap analyses. A content strategist could also be responsible in maintaining style guides and taxonomies, metadata frames, editorial calendars, or style guides. They may also be responsible for managing freelance writers and technical integration.

A content strategist's salary can start at approximately $73,000. In larger markets, salaries may be higher. While the job description for content strategists can vary, there is generally good job security. The salary of content strategy professionals depends on their experience and area of specialization.
